Noun
- 1 A person who makes perfumes or other scented products.
"[…] he thought the odora canum vis—if the passage may be construed—“the agreeable smell of a dog-kennel” superior to any of the esprits sold and professed to be manufactured by Delcroix, or any other eminent scent-maker."

Etymology
From scent + maker.
